My dad told me this Ossie Moore joke when I was very young and it is one of the only ones he remembers. It is amazing that Ossie Moore jokes are not told much any more. In fact I hardly know some that I can spew off at will. Yet, when I hear them, they seem very familiar afterwards. They may not be the bordering on vulgar type jokes we now hear in home, on stages, radio and TV. They are just clean and stupid, and make you asked was there really an Ossie Moore.

 

The Arts Class

 

Teacher told them draw something fast

He was running out of time, the hour was soon past

Every child quickly gave of their best

A boy drew sailors on a boat another, a policeman in bullets proof vest

Reindeer in a field was one boy’s offering

This other drew a teacher lashing a student who was painfully crying

So many action pack drawings they made in the last half of class

Canons on the warzone of one, another a lad courting his lass

Let me see what you have done, the teacher said to Ossie

And he approached the teacher’s desk very slowly

So what is this? the teacher asked sternly, just a blank page and a dot!

Sir dah is a 'plane that tek off fast at the airport. You cuh still see it or not?
